0
программистище
21.03.13
✎
15:50
|
Собственно код в запросе:
ТОГДА ЧекиККМ.Сумма / (ЧекиККМ.Количество - ЕСТЬNULL(ДанныеВозврата.Количество, 0) - ЕСТЬNULL(ЧекиККМВозврат.Количество, 0))
почему?
разве цена не должна быть равна цене проданного товара?
если нужно приведу полное условие
эти условия стоят при подборе товаров в возврат
|
|
2
программистище
21.03.13
✎
17:12
|
похоже, что в коде у них ошибка, и нужно переписать на:
ТОГДА (ЧекиККМ.Сумма - ЕСТЬNULL(ДанныеВозврата.Сумма, 0) - ЕСТЬNULL(ЧекиККМВозврат.Сумма, 0)) / (ЧекиККМ.Количество - ЕСТЬNULL(ДанныеВозврата.Количество, 0) - ЕСТЬNULL(ЧекиККМВозврат.Количество, 0))
просто забыли отнять суммы возвратов, для высчитывания средней цены
|
|